Uniform Classification and Compensation Act rules

Official statutory text

Any requirement or rule set up for the purpose of selecting employees paid in whole or in part with state funds for positions subject to the Uniform Classification and Compensation Act, § 21-5-201 et seq., shall include rules under this subchapter. Amended by Act 2019, No. 315,§ 2317, eff. 7/24/2019. Acts 1947, No. 414, § 1; A.S.A. 1947, § 12-2318; Acts 2003, No. 653, § 1.
